Note on alphabetical order of names beginning with "Mc":

Where the maker's surname begins with "Mc" or "Mac" the "c" or "ac" is ignored in determining alphabetical order. Thus the following order would hold:

JM   JM&S   JMD   JMcE   JMacK   JMO
